3D Printing in Dental Surgery
To boost the area of oral surgery, you can discover the subtopic of 3D printing in oral surgery. This ingenious modern technology has the prospective to revolutionize the way dental specialists run and treat people. Right here are four crucial ways in which 3D printing is forming the field:
- ** Custom-made Surgical Guides **: 3D printing enables the development of highly exact and patient-specific surgical guides, boosting the precision and efficiency of treatments.
- ** Implant Prosthetics **: With 3D printing, oral doctors can create personalized implant prosthetics that perfectly fit an individual's one-of-a-kind anatomy, causing much better results and client fulfillment.
- ** Bone Grafting **: 3D printing makes it possible for the manufacturing of patient-specific bone grafts, decreasing the need for conventional grafting strategies and improving recovery and healing time.
- ** Education and learning and Training **: 3D printing can be used to create reasonable surgical models for instructional purposes, permitting dental surgeons to exercise complex treatments before performing them on patients.
With its potential to enhance precision, modification, and training, 3D printing is an interesting development in the field of oral surgery.
Minimally Intrusive Strategies
To even more advance the area of oral surgery, welcome the possibility of minimally intrusive techniques that can greatly profit both doctors and clients alike.
Minimally invasive techniques are changing the field by minimizing surgical trauma, decreasing post-operative pain, and increasing the healing process. These techniques entail utilizing smaller sized lacerations and specialized instruments to perform procedures with accuracy and performance.
By making use of sophisticated imaging innovation, such as cone beam of light calculated tomography (CBCT), cosmetic surgeons can properly intend and perform surgical procedures with marginal invasiveness.
In addition, making use of lasers in dental surgery permits exact tissue cutting and coagulation, causing decreased blood loss and decreased recovery time.
With minimally intrusive strategies, patients can experience faster recovery, decreased scarring, and enhanced outcomes, making it a necessary aspect of the future of oral surgery.
